Suggestions
James Ta
Software Engineer II at Twitter
James Ta is a seasoned software engineer and consultant with a robust background spanning over 5 years in full-stack application development and delivery. His expertise extends across various domains including enterprise resource planning, medical research, government web portals, point of sale solutions, embedded physical security systems, and digital advertising platforms.
Throughout his career, James has taken on pivotal roles such as engineer, technical lead, and scrum master, leading teams of up to 10 members across all phases of the software development life cycle. He is proficient in key areas like planning, analysis, design, implementation, unit testing, QA, integration, and support.
Recognized for his exceptional communication skills, James excels in delivering impactful presentations that effectively engage both internal stakeholders and clients. His technical acumen is reflected in his adeptness with a range of technologies including Node.js (JavaScript & TypeScript), Java, Scala, C#, Python, HTML, CSS, Angular, SQL, MongoDB, Scrum, and Test-driven development.
James Ta pursued his academic endeavors by obtaining a Bachelor of Engineering degree in Software Engineering from McGill University. He has garnered valuable industry experience through his tenure as a Software Engineer II at Twitter, Lead Software Consultant at CGI, Senior Software Engineer/Scrum Master at dormakaba Americas, and various software-related roles in renowned organizations like dormakaba Americas, Kronos Incorporated, and Raymark.